For those seeking expert opinions, Telescopicwatch.com is recommended. This site offers insights from actual experts, providing an in-depth understanding of various telescopes. On the other hand, CloudyNights.com is a community-driven platform where you can find out what the community thinks about different telescopes.
The subreddit r/telescopes features several useful sites in its sidebar, including Ed Ting's ScopeReviews, Eyes on the Sky, Sky & Telescope, Cloudy Nights forum, and Wikipedia. However, it's important to approach reviews with caution. Some websites may feature reviews written by people with little knowledge about telescopes. In such cases, it's advisable to turn to trusted sources like the pinned buyer's guide on r/AskAstrophotography, Telescopicwatch, and some reviews on Cloudy Nights.
When it comes to tabletop Dobsonian reviews, Telewcopicwatch.com is highly recommended. Our website also provides guides for eyepieces and recommends powers below 100x for better views.
Moreover, joining a local astronomy club can provide access to loaner scopes, allowing you to try before you buy.
